Sweet Taters Maple Chipotle Sauce
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 0 Minutes
Cook Time: 10 Minutes
Ready In: 10 Minutes
Servings: 6
Nice zippy side dish or even good for lunch. Very healthy-love sweet potatoes and the sauce is an added bonus.
Ingredients:
for the sweet potatoes
5-6 medium sweet potatoes
olive oil
chipotle powder
salt & pepper
for the chipotle-maple sauce
2 cloves garlic, finely chopped
1/4 yellow onion, small dice
1 large shallot, finely chopped
1/2 stick of butter
1 tbsp + 1 tsp flour
enough veg stock to thin roux (see below)
5-6 seeded and chopped canned-in-adobo-sauce chipotles
5-7 teaspoons of adobo sauce (from item above)
1/4-1/3 cup of maple syrup
salt
1/2 stick of butter for mounting sauce
Directions:
1. Oven at 400 F.
2. Peel the sweet potatoes and cut them into 2-inch wedges.
3. Toss them in olive oil, salt, black pepper, and a bit of chipotle powder.
4. (Don't overdo this - you only want a little heat on the potatoes themselves.)
5. Liberally oil a baking sheet, and lay the potatoes out in a single layer. Roast for 20-30 minutes, or until soft inside and crispy on the edges. Serve warm.
6. For the Chipotle-Maple Sauce:
7. 0. drain chipotles, reserving adobo sauce
8. remove stem tops of 5-6 chipotles then seed and chop into pleasantly
9. sized (small) pieces
10. chop all other veg
11. melt butter over med heat
12. saute onions, garlic, shallots until slightly soft then reduce heat
13. slightly and carefully brown the veg taking care not to:
14. - burn the butter or garlic
15. when veg starts to go brown, add flour and stir, reduce heat and cook to a dirty blonde roux
16. add 5 teaspoons of adobo sauce and stir
17. add enough veg stock to start to thin roux, then thin to desired
18. consistency
19. stir in maple syrup
20. cook for 5-7 minutes on low then strain to get rid of all veg bits
21. cook on low for another 5 minutes just to make sure flour is cooked
22. - at this point: taste and adjust seasoning including adobo for heat level
23. remembering that actual chipotles will be going in just before serving.
24. The addition of the chipotles will definitely make the heat level go UP .
25. Adjust for sweetness, if you wish.
26. You can hold the sauce on either super low simmer or on top of a warming area.
27. To finish the sauce:
28. bring sauce to heat over medium heat then take off heat to stir in 1/2
29. stick of butter taking care not to break the sauce.
30. You can add more butter if you want but 1/2 stick should make it glossy...
31. add the chopped chipotles
32. taste and adjust seasoning...a bit of salt at this point is probably
33. good....
34. Sauce should be served warm not blazingly hot.
